Output 43fbbd2ace20064f01d3e773ee9e6538cbcbcf1a550fb71565e87791761c26d7:0

value
1201042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fb18e8caebde56c99ec3c9c745e26b2099f0d4e OP_EQUAL
address
3BsbdhfwNrQSNEar9tYR1PRgE1d43asdFw
transaction
43fbbd2ace20064f01d3e773ee9e6538cbcbcf1a550fb71565e87791761c26d7
spent
true